About this role
Software Engineer, Proactive - Shortcuts Cupertino, United States of America Play a part in the next revolution in human-computer interaction and work with us to build intelligent technology that makes each device feel truly personal. Work alongside the teams behind Siri, Shortcuts, and other features that millions rely on every day! Our team is looking for engineers experienced with working on Apple platforms who are passionate about building complex, performant systems that deeply integrate with the operating system and the hardware it runs on. In this role, you'll be part of a cross-functional and collaborative team that works on solutions used by first-party apps and system services. Your work will shape how people interact with their devices at the most fundamental level. This role involves guiding existing products, anticipating issues before they arrive, and leading development of essential technologies in early stages. You'll fit right in if you care deeply about software architecture and writing code that is robust and maintainable for the future, whether that's developing new features, maintaining existing code, fixing bugs, or contributing to overall system design. Minimum Qualifications: B.S in Computer Science or a related field, or equivalent practical experience. Experience building software and applications in Objective-C or Swift Familiarity with essential tools (Xcode, lldb, Instruments) Attention to detail and focus on quality Skilled at communicating, whether verbally or in writing Preferred Qualifications: Experience creating complex and performant user interfaces with UIKit, AppKit, or SwiftUI Experience building APIs for internal or external clients
